Luna is an 8.5 year old cat, who was adopted from a shelter at 2 years old. She has grown with my 8 year old daughter most of their lives and welcomed my husband and 2.5 year old daughter into the family along with us. She loves to greet us at the door, cuddle on warm blankets and our laps, and nap the day away. She has always been very friendly and loves head and booty scratches. She’s always lived inside with us. Two years ago, our veterinarian diagnosed her with Cystitis due to stress. When she is bothered, she begins to use other locations to potty (most often a sink). Due to this stress, we believe Luna should reside in a house with no young children and no other pets. She has never gotten along with any other cats or dogs. We wish a calm, chill life for her where she does not have stressors. It breaks our heart to say goodbye, but we truly believe a calmer home is best for her long term care.
